Adjusting the Drilling Depth (see figure B)
The required drilling depth X can be set with the
depth stop 17.
Press the button for the depth stop adjustment
12 and insert the depth stop into the auxiliary
handle 18.
The knurled surface of the depth stop 17 must
face downward.
Insert the SDS-plus drilling tool to the stop into
the SDS-plus tool holder 3. Otherwise, the mov-
ability of the SDS-plus drilling tool can lead to
incorrect adjustment of the drilling depth.
Pull out the depth stop until the distance be-
tween the tip of the drill bit and the tip of the
depth stop correspond with the desired drilling
depth X.
Selecting Drill Chucks and Tools
For hammer drilling and chiseling, SDS-plus
tools are required that are inserted in the
SDS-plus drill chuck.
For drilling without impact in wood, metal, ce-
ramic and plastic as well as for screwdriving and
thread cutting, tools without SDS-plus are used
(e.g., drills with cylindrical shank). For these
tools, a keyless chuck or a key type drill chuck
are required.
GBH 36 VF-LI: The SDS-plus quick change chuck
2 can easily be replaced against the quick
change keyless chuck 1 provided.
Changing the Key Type Drill Chuck
(GBH 36 V-LI)
To work with tools without SDS-plus (e.g., drills
with cylindrical shank), a suitable drill chuck
must be mounted (key type drill chuck or key-
less chuck, accessories).
Mounting the Key Type Drill Chuck
(see figure C)
Screw the SDS-plus adapter shank 21 into a key
type drill chuck 20. Secure the key type drill
chuck 20 with the securing screw 19. Please
observe that the securing screw has a left-
hand thread.

Inserting the Key Type Drill Chuck
(see figure D)
Clean the shank end of the adapter shank and
apply a light coat of grease.
Insert the key type drill chuck with the adapter
shank into the tool holder with a turning motion
until it automatically locks.
Check the locking effect by pulling the key type
drill chuck.
Removing the Key Type Drill Chuck
Push the locking sleeve 5 toward the rear and
pull out the key type drill chuck 20.
Removing/Inserting the Quick Change
Chuck (GBH 36 VF-LI)
Removing the Quick Change Chuck
(see figure E)
Pull the lock ring for the quick change chuck 6
toward the rear, hold it in this position and pull
off the SDS-plus quick change chuck 2 or the
quick change keyless chuck 1 toward the front.
After removing, protect the replacement chuck
against contamination.
Inserting the Quick Change Chuck
(see figure F)
Before inserting, clean the quick change chuck
and apply a light coat of grease to the shank end.
Grasp the SDS-plus quick change chuck 2 or the
quick change keyless chuck 1 completely with
your hand. Slide the quick change chuck with a
turning motion onto the drill chuck mounting 22
until a distinct latching noise is heard.
The quick change chuck is automatically locked.
Check the locking effect by pulling the quick
change chuck.
Changing the Tool
The dust protection cap 4 largely prevents the
entry of drilling dust into the tool holder during
operation. When inserting the tool, take care
that the dust protection cap 4 is not damaged.
A damaged dust protection cap should be
changed immediately. We recommend hav-
ing this carried out by an after-sales service.
